Disposal of the appliance
Please note that this Andrew James product is marked with this Symbol:
This means that this product must not be disposed of together with ordinary
household waste, as electrical and electronic waste must be disposed of
separately.
In accordance with the WEEE direcve, every member state must ensure correct
collecon, recovery, handling and recycling of electrical and electronic waste. Private
households in the E.U. can take used equipment to special recycling staons free of
charge. In certain member states used apparatus can be returned to the dealer where
they were bought on the condion you buy new products. Contact your retailer,
distributor or the municipal authories for further informaon on what you should do
with electrical and electronic waste.

Appliance specic safety instrucons
The use of accessories not recommended by the supplier may result in damage
to the appliance and injury to the user.
Do not use the appliance outdoors.
Scalding may occur if the cover is removed during brewing cycles.
Do not let the coee maker operate without water.
Do not overheat the coee pot as it may crack.
Before rst me use
Check that all accessories are intact and in correct working order.
Add water into the water tank to max level and brew with only water several
mes. Discard the water and clean all detachable parts with warm water.
